تالار گفتمان مانشت
هرس آلفا بتا با عنصر شانش - نسخه‌ی قابل چاپ

هرس آلفا بتا با عنصر شانش - sixsixsix - 17 آذر ۱۳۹۲ ۰۴:۰۵ ب.ظ

سلام بر دوستان
از کسانی که هرس آلفا بتا با "عنصر شانس" رو فهمیدن، خواهش دارم که یه مثال بزنید و یا یه خورده در موردش توضیح بدید چون واقا نمیدونم میخواد چیکار کنه، اینقدر هم تو گوگل سرچ زدم که سرگیجه گرفتم. Huh
اگه کسی میتونه یه مثال بزنه. من با خود هرس آلفا بتا مشکلی ندارم، با عنصر شانسش مشکل دارم

پیشاپیش ممنون از راهنمایی هاتون

RE: هرس آلفا بتا با عنصر شانش - mhd3 - 20 آذر ۱۳۹۲ ۰۸:۱۷ ب.ظ

سلام.
من همون مثال راهیان رو براتون توضیح میدم.
(شکل۱- سودمندی بین ۱تا۶)
F حداکثر مقداری که میتونه داشته باشه ۱ است، پس سودمندی F، یا ۱ یا کمتر از ۱ میشه. از اونجایی که سودمندی بین ۱ تا ۶ است پس امکان نداره کمتر از ۱ بیاره و شاخه سمت راست F هرچی باشه از ۱ کمتر نیست پس نیازی به بررسی نیست، هرس میشه. (دیگه خیلی توضیحم Detailed بود!! Wink )
(شاخه هایی که با قرمز مشخص شدند، به دلیل مشابه هرس شدند!)
برای اینکه شاخه سمت راست C بررسی بشه باید: (a(A)<expectiminimax(c (منظورم از a همون آلفاست!! Dodgy)
وگرنه اگر بیشتر باشه بازیکن max اصلا به این شاخه نمیره چون سودمندی شاخه های دیگر برایش بیشتر است. پس شاخه سمت راست C هرس میشه. پس باید ببینیم رابطه بالا برقراره؟؟ ??+۰/۶>3.4
اگر فرض کنیم شاخه سمت راست C حداکثر مقدار ۶ رو داشته باشه، داریم: ۶*۰/۴+۰/۶<3.4
پس رابطه بالا برقرار نیست و C هرس میشه.
(J هم به دلیل مشابه هرس میشود.)

[attachment=14199]
--------------------
(شکل۲- سودمندی بین ۳- تا ۳+)
سودمندی F حداقل میتونه ۳ باشه و چون سودمندی گره ها بین ۳- تا ۳+ ، پس شاخه دیگر F هرچی باشه از ۳ بیشتر نمیشه، پس هرس میشه...
برای بررسی شاخه سمت راست C باید داشته باشیم: (expectiminimax( C )<B(A (اینجا هم منظورم بتا بود!)
اگر حداقل مقدار رو برای G در نظر بگیریم داریم:
۱-<(3-)*3+0.5*0.5
پس شاخه سمت راست G هرس میشود...

[attachment=14198]
-----------------------
هر قسمتشو که متوجه نشدید بگید بیشتر توضیح بدم یا اگر مثال دیگه ای خودتون دارید بذارید تا حل کنیم...

RE: هرس آلفا بتا با عنصر شانش - sixsixsix - 22 آذر ۱۳۹۲ ۰۴:۰۱ ب.ظ

خیلی خیلی ممنون، لطف کردید! کاملا متوجه شدم. اگه سوال دیگه ای داشتم حتــما میپرسم ازتون.
مـــــــرسی

RE: هرس آلفا بتا با عنصر شانش - sixsixsix - 22 آذر ۱۳۹۲ ۰۵:۲۶ ب.ظ

مجددا سلام. ببخشید اگه میشه بگید کدوم گره ها در شکل زیر حذف میشن.
خودم حلش کردم ولی به نظرم حلش مشکل داره.
سودمندی در بازی ۱ تا ۱۰ و انتخاب شاخه ها به کمک پرتاب سکه انجام میشود.
باتشکر

RE: هرس آلفا بتا با عنصر شانش - mhd3 - 23 آذر ۱۳۹۲ ۱۰:۵۳ ق.ظ

(۲۲ آذر ۱۳۹۲ ۰۵:۲۶ ب.ظ)sixsixsix نوشته شده توسط:  اگه میشه بگید کدوم گره ها در شکل زیر حذف میشن.

عکس باز نمیشه. دوباره بذارید

RE: هرس آلفا بتا با عنصر شانش - sixsixsix - 23 آذر ۱۳۹۲ ۰۵:۱۱ ب.ظ

ببخشید، عکس رو چک نکردم بودم. حالا دوباره تو پست قبلی قرار دادم.(پست قبلی رو ویرایش کردم)
ممنون

RE: هرس آلفا بتا با عنصر شانش - mhd3 - 24 آذر ۱۳۹۲ ۰۲:۱۱ ق.ظ

توضیحاتش کاملا مثل قبله. هر قسمتشو متوجه نشدید بگید Smile

[attachment=14233]

RE: هرس آلفا بتا با عنصر شانش - sixsixsix - 24 آذر ۱۳۹۲ ۰۹:۵۵ ب.ظ

این سوال، سوال آزمونهای پارسال مدرسان بوده و هرس شده ی آن به صورت زیر است:

اگه میشه یه نگاه بندازید. ممنون

RE: هرس آلفا بتا با عنصر شانش - mhd3 - 24 آذر ۱۳۹۲ ۱۰:۰۶ ب.ظ

(۲۴ آذر ۱۳۹۲ ۰۹:۵۵ ب.ظ)sixsixsix نوشته شده توسط:  این سوال، سوال آزمونهای پارسال مدرسان بوده و هرس شده ی آن به صورت زیر است:

اگه میشه یه نگاه بندازید. ممنون

اشتباه کرده.
ببینید برای عنصر شانس وسطی expectiminimax رو گرفته ۵/۲=۳/۲+۱/۲
جواب جمع بالا میشه ۴/۲ نه ۵/۲
این یعنی اشتباهی فرزند چپ G رو ۱ دیده اما تو جواب جمع، همون مقدار اصلی ( ۲ ) حساب کرده!!!
اگه فرزند چپ G رو ۱ بگیریم ۸ هرس میشه.
ولی اشتباه کرده

RE: هرس آلفا بتا با عنصر شانش - sixsixsix - 25 آذر ۱۳۹۲ ۰۳:۵۶ ب.ظ

اکی. واقعا ممنون از راهنمایی هاتون و کمکی که بهم کردید

موفق باشید

RE: هرس آلفا بتا با عنصر شانش - mhd3 - 26 آذر ۱۳۹۲ ۰۷:۳۷ ب.ظ

(۲۵ آذر ۱۳۹۲ ۰۳:۵۶ ب.ظ)sixsixsix نوشته شده توسط:  اکی. واقعا ممنون از راهنمایی هاتون و کمکی که بهم کردید

موفق باشید

خواهش میکنم. وظیفه بود